    Signs Your Water Softener Isn't Working

    Water softeners often fail gradually, so the signs can sneak up on us before we realize something's wrong. Knowing what to look for puts us ahead of costly plumbing damage and wasted salt.

    Start by checking the most obvious clues: limescale building up on faucets, cloudy glassware, scratchy laundry, and dry, irritated skin all tell us calcium and magnesium are passing through untreated.

    Next, watch the brine tank — if the salt level hasn't dropped in weeks, regeneration isn't happening properly. Notice a salty taste or lingering salt smell after regeneration? That points to brine draw or rinse-cycle issues.

    Dropping water pressure, unusual noises, or resin beads in the plumbing signal deeper mechanical trouble. Any of these symptoms deserves immediate attention.

    Why Water Softeners Fail

    Once we spot the warning signs, the next logical question is why softeners break down in the first place. Several culprits consistently cause failures, and identifying them fast saves us time and money.

    1. Age-related resin and valve wear — After 10–15 years, resin degrades and control valves fail, gutting softening efficiency.
    2. Salt problems — Bridging or mushing from low-quality salt blocks brine draw and stops regeneration cold.
    3. Resin fouling — Iron, chlorine, manganese, or bacteria contaminate the resin bed, producing hard, discolored, or odorous water.
    4. Control and mechanical failures — Faulty timers, stuck floats, clogged injectors, or open bypass valves mistime or completely halt regeneration cycles.

    Understanding these root causes puts us in a stronger position to diagnose and fix issues precisely.

    How to Troubleshoot Common Water Softener Problems

    Knowing why softeners fail gives us a solid foundation—now let's put that knowledge to work and actually fix the problems. Start by matching symptoms to root causes. Spotty glassware or stiff laundry? Verify your hardness setting targets 7–10 grains per gallon.

    Salt level unchanged for weeks? Check for a salt bridge or mushing and refill with quality crystals. Unit not regenerating? Confirm power, review timer settings, and trigger a manual recharge. Persistent failure points to the control valve or electronic board—call a technician.

    Low pressure or intermittent softening suggests a clogged resin bed or blocked injector; clean both and replace resin older than 15 years. Salty water or constant regeneration? Inspect the brine line, float valve, and venturi for clogs before escalating.

    When to Call a Professional for Repairs

    Most DIY fixes have clear limits, and recognizing them saves us from turning a minor repair into a costly disaster. Knowing when to step back protects our investment and prevents bigger headaches down the road.

    Call a professional when:

    1. The unit is 10+ years old with recurring resin fouling, frequent regenerations, or leaks—resin and control valves typically wear out after 10–15 years.
    2. Regeneration fails or error codes persist after a manual reset, signaling control valve malfunctions, wiring faults, or board failures.
    3. Motors, rotors, or inner valves fail—stalling, clicking, or high-torque noises usually require specialized parts and warranty verification.
    4. Resin beads appear in plumbing, pressure drops markedly, or bacterial contamination occurs—these signal serious fouling requiring sanitization or pre-filter installation.

    How to Maintain Your Water Softener Year-Round

    Calling in a pro handles the serious breakdowns, but the best way to avoid those calls in the first place is staying ahead of problems before they start.

    Every 4–6 weeks, check your brine tank and top it off with high-purity pellet salt—this alone prevents bridging and mushing that silently kill regeneration.

    Twice a year, clean the injector, nozzle, and venturi screen before clogs rob you of soft water.

    Quarterly, manually trigger a regeneration cycle and listen for every phase.

    Annually, test both raw and treated water hardness and recalibrate your settings.

    Finally, schedule professional deep-cleaning every 3–5 years and plan for full resin replacement around the 10–15 year mark.

    Consistent attention at each interval keeps your system running precisely and efficiently.

    Frequently Asked Questions

    What Are Common Water Softener Problems?

    We'll commonly find salt bridging, resin bead deterioration, control valve failures, brine system issues, and flow restrictions causing our softeners to underperform—each producing telltale signs like hard water, error codes, or low pressure.

    How to Tell if Your Water Softener Is Going Bad?



    Watch for soap scum, spotted glassware, stiff laundry, low water pressure, salty taste, or a salt level that never drops—these warning signs tell us our softener's resin, brine cycle, or control valve is failing.

    How Do I Know if My Brine Tank Is Clogged?

    We'll know our brine tank's clogged if salt levels aren't dropping, we hear no suction during regeneration, notice salty-tasting water, spot overflow or standing water, or find a hard salt crust or thick sludgy layer inside.

    How Do I Reset My Water Softener?

    Unplug your softener's transformer for 30 seconds, then plug it back in. Re-enter your hardness, reserve capacity, and time settings, then press "Recharge Now" to force a manual regeneration and confirm everything's working correctly.
